In the current age, networking is exceptionally crucial for gaining self-assurance and interpersonal skills. Pursuing new interactions challenges individuals to get better at expressing themselves clearly, to learn to listen proactively and to improve one's ability to adapt well to new circumstances. Most significantly, meeting new people can push an individual out of their comfort zone, which is especially necessary for overcoming fears and social anxiety. This translates to professional networking benefits, as it can help people to act better in professional scenarios, including speaking up in a group or being able to initiate a serious discussion with an unfamiliar person. Over time, constantly meeting new people can transform introversion into social fluency, resulting in increased confidence and self-assurance. These abilities are useful for networking and building professional relationships.

Steady relationships are rooted in shared propensity of trust and reciprocity. Trust is important for exhibiting good intents and reliability, it can be constructed through consistent and genuine interactions. Reciprocity is a crucial concept that defines the natural human obligation of repaying and matching favourable behaviours. These attitudes are essential for networking and professional growth as they can transform relationships into more powerful and more committed allyships.
